+                                       /*
+                                        * Ending up here in the non-Fastmap case
+                                        * is a clear bug as the VID header had to
+                                        * be present at scan time to have it referenced.
+                                        * With fastmap the story is more complicated.
+                                        * Fastmap has the mapping info without the need
+                                        * of a full scan. So the LEB could have been
+                                        * unmapped, Fastmap cannot know this and keeps
+                                        * the LEB referenced.
+                                        * This is valid and works as the layer above UBI
+                                        * has to do bookkeeping about used/referenced
+                                        * LEBs in any case.
+                                        */
